Stayed here for 3 nights while visiting the Portland area. The lady Paula who runs the place is a very sweet lady and very helpful when I asked what was good to do while visiting Oregon. It is a bed and breakfast and the breakfast here was quite amazing. The breakfast hours here are either 8am or 830am. It is in the dining room where other guests will also be having breakfast as well. Good for a nice breakfast and being able to get to know people from all around the world over a nice meal. The room we stayed in was spacious offering a cal king bed and our own huge restroom. The house was built in the early 1900's and shows a lot of character from that era. Free wifi is available here. I will attach my photos for your enjoyment. Also there is only street parking, however we did not have any problems finding parking at all. They also baked cookies for us and left them in our room. Also you can purchase wine for $25. Thank you Portland's White House B&B for a great experience.
